Due to these conditions foundation support products must be utilized to furnish support from deeper layers which are not as impacted by fluctuating moisture levels. This underpinning supplies a way to lift the home to an acceptable degree and prevent added resolution. Slab on grade or pier and beam foundations are the most susceptible to poor or enlarging earths. As a result of nature of having a big surface area resting on the uppermost soil layers these bases have the inclination move as the earth moves. Most slab on grade homes are monolithically poured with the slab and beams cast together creating a rigid foundation. This inflexible foundation becomes susceptible to differential resolution when moisture amounts under the slab do not stay consistent. This can result from broken water lines, poor drainage or even substandard guttering. Trees may also affect earths by their roots drying out areas under these slabs while the remaining part of the slab has standard moisture content. Differential settlement causes slab on grade foundations to rise on the margin (dish) or fall around the margin (dome).

As it pertains to basement waterproofing materials, you need to decide what type of waterproofing system you are going to use. French drains, also referred to as land drains, can be used to drive water away from the home. French drains contain a system made of gravel, ditches, and pipe that ask groundwater into the pipe and away from the basement or foundation of the home. Soil and routes can clog such a drainage system.
